Runbook 4.2 — Quartzlane Report Builder: release 4.2 enforces stable sorting in grouped exports, so rows with equal keys now retain insertion order. Verify this against the Harlow regression deck before approving the build. Once verification passes, sign the artifact with the key shown directly below this line.

deploy key for hawip-bagug: bky13_91GKUpxemM5Po

Subject: On-call handover — string extraction script

Hi Dren,

Quiet week overall. The Fernwick extraction script failed twice on malformed pluralization keys; I patched the validator and re-ran both jobs successfully. Watch the Tuesday batch — that's when the marketing strings land and the run takes longest. If anything looks off, the tooling maintainer can be reached below.

pager mailbox: frador@nelvrocorp.internal

Q: Should we enable permessage-deflate on Relaygate websockets?

A: Depends. Compression cuts bandwidth ~60% on chatty JSON streams but adds per-connection memory (context windows) and CPU on the edge nodes. Below 10k connections, enable it. Above that, benchmark first — we've seen OOMs on the Tern cluster. Current defaults and sizing math live on the internal page here:

operations page: https://confluence.lumicsys.internal/projects/display/projects/display